Baked Chicken Strips with Cuties® Clementine Dipping Sauce

  • 10 Prep Time
  • 25 Total Time
  • 4 Servings
  • 508 Calories

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F.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per. Lightly coat with cooking spray.
  2. Whisk eggs with clementine juice and set aside. Add crackers to a food processor; pulse until finely ground. Transfer to a shallow dish. Stir in butter, parsley, garlic, zest, salt and pepper.
  3. Dredge each chicken strip in flour, dip in egg and coat in cracker crumb mixture. Arrange on prepared baking sheet.
  4. Bake, turning once, for 12 to 15 minutes or until chicken is cooked through and golden brown. Serve with Clementine Dipping Sauce.
  5. Clementine Dipping Sauce: Whisk barbeque sauce, mayonnaise, juice, zest and hot sauce (if using).

Tip: Use chicken tenders instead of cutting chicken into fingers, if desired.
